Bug 4237 - make the site administrator have access to site plugin management
make the site administrator have access to site plugin management
Status: RESOLVED WORKSFORME
Product: OJS
Classification: Unclassified
Component: Site
3.x
PC Mac OS X 10.3
: P5 enhancement
Assigned To: PKP Support
Depends on:
Blocks:
  Show dependency treegraph
 
Reported: 2009-05-04 09:49 PDT by Juan Pablo Alperin
Modified: 2013-05-29 15:45 PDT (History)
2 users (show)

See Also:
Version Reported In:
Also Affects: OCS 2.3.x


Attachments

Note You need to log in before you can comment on or make changes to this bug.
Description Juan Pablo Alperin 2009-05-04 09:49:01 PDT
We could add a System Plugins link for the Site administrator and give this role access to configuring all plugins that are marked as "Site Plugins".  These plugins store their settings with journal_id = 0 and so it makes sense to have their setting forms outside of a journal's context.
Comment 1 James MacGregor 2011-06-27 22:16:12 PDT
I'll add to this a bit -- it would also be great to allow the Site Admin to use non-site-specific plugins -- eg. the Custom Block/Static Pages plugins, even Google Analytics -- but at the site level/context. This would allow for greater customization of the main page for multi-journal (& conference) sites. Would this require much more than creating the interface, and allowing the plugins to be registered with settings for journal_id = 0?
Comment 2 Alec Smecher 2013-05-29 15:45:30 PDT
Already implemented.